About Me

Claudia Emig is a scenic designer and artist based in St. Louis, with experience in both academic and professional settings. Claudia’s scenic design credits include Ride the Cyclone, Rodgers and Hammerstein’s Cinderella, and The SpongeBob Musical, as well as assistant scenic design for In A Word (Webster University’s Sargent Conservatory). Her work as a scenic artist includes Waitress, Newsies, and Something Rotten! (Music Theatre Wichita), as well as Natasha, Pierre, and The Great Comet of 1812 and Our Town (Webster University’s Sargent Conservatory of Theatre Arts). She has also worked as a scenic charge artist on Silence and Seize the King (Webster University’s Sargent Conservatory). Outside of the theatre, Claudia spends her time practicing yoga, caring for her plants, and discovering new and unusual ways to create art.
